X-Git-Url: https://jfr.im/git/erebus.git/blobdiff_plain/32cabc3d9b1e7cc05b0c2c7f8519e137053ac66b..3fb9cf6f5be0e23d3a4831699e8fd930386e2965:/ctlmod.py diff --git a/ctlmod.py b/ctlmod.py index b6fe1a9..d5e6deb 100644 --- a/ctlmod.py +++ b/ctlmod.py @@ -15,6 +15,9 @@ def load(parent, modname): mod = __import__(modname) reload(mod) + if not hasattr(mod, 'modinfo'): + return modlib.error('no modinfo') + if 1 not in mod.modinfo['compatible']: return modlib.error('API-incompatible')